Pepys Cottage is situated in the rural hamlet of Blounce, with stunning surrounding countryside and links between Alton and Odiham.

Upon entering through the porch, you get a sense of what a fantastic opportunity there is, to be able to put your own stamp onto this beautiful semi-detached home. The property has been well cared for and looked after by the current vendors for the last 35 years. However, the property is in need of modernisation and provides a unique opportunity to create and style a property to the incoming buyers own taste and requirements. We feel the accommodation is well planned, yet also offering the scope to extend and reconfigure, subject to the relevant building and planning consents. Set over two floors there is a kitchen, living room (with open fireplace), dining room, snug/sitting room, utility room and downstairs cloakroom on the ground floor. Upstairs, there is a family bathroom and four bedrooms; three of which are doubles and the fourth being a single. The fourth bedroom is currently being used as a study.

The property is approached via a private and secluded lane with plenty of parking. There is a garage with an inspection pit, power and lighting.

The gardens are a beautiful feature of this home with views overlooking rolling countryside to the rear of the property. The garden currently hosts a greenhouse, chicken run, vegetable patch, sheds, large paddock and a summerhouse (available via separate negotiation). With a plot of around 1.2 acres there is ample opportunity to extend (STPP).


Pepys Cottage is located in the hamlet of Blounce about 1.5 miles from the village of South Warnborough, between the village of Odiham (4 miles) and town of Alton (4 miles).

Blounce is renowned for its expanses of Hampshire countryside and provides easy access for walking, riding, and cycling opportunities. South Warnborough has a renowned village shop with post office, public house, village hall, recreation ground and a Church. More comprehensive shopping and educational facilities are available in nearby Odiham. The local state and independent schools are well regarded, including Robert Mays Secondary School and Lord Wandsworth College in Long Sutton. The market town of Alton has an excellent range of shopping, recreation and education facilities including Sainsbury's, a leisure centre with swimming pool and a good choice of state and private schools including Alton Sixth Form College and Alton School. The area is well serviced for the commuter with the A31/A32 and M3 all providing good road links to London and the south coast. Mainline stations at Hook, Winchfield and Alton provide regular services to London Waterloo.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
